STIR-FRIED STEAK & VEGGIES



Stir-Fried Steak & Veggies image

Here's a stir-fry that's even faster than Chinese takeout. It's easy, filling and a winner every time. And it can be ready in under 30 minutes for tonight! -Vicky Priestley, Alum Creek, West Virginia

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 25m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 12

1-1/2 cups uncooked instant brown rice
1 tablespoon cornstarch
1/2 cup cold water
1/4 cup reduced-sodium soy sauce
1 tablespoon brown sugar
3/4 teaspoon ground ginger
1/2 teaspoon chili powder
1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
1/4 teaspoon pepper
2 tablespoons canola oil, divided
1 pound beef top sirloin steak, cut into 1/2-inch cubes
1 package (16 ounces) frozen stir-fry vegetable blend, thawed

Steps:

  • Cook rice according to package directions. Meanwhile, in a small bowl, mix cornstarch, water, soy sauce, brown sugar and seasonings until smooth., In a large nonstick skillet coated with cooking spray, heat 1 tablespoon oil over medium-high heat. Add beef; stir-fry until no longer pink. Remove from pan. Stir-fry vegetables in remaining oil until crisp-tender., Stir cornstarch mixture and add to pan. Bring to a boil; cook and stir 1-2 minutes or until sauce is thickened. Return beef to pan; heat through. Serve with rice.

ASIAN STEAK AND VEGETABLE STIR-FRY



Asian Steak and Vegetable Stir-fry image

This stir-fry is on the lighter side, so it's perfect for when you're craving some Asian food but don't want the regret afterwards!

Provided by coweed

Categories     Main Dish Recipes     Stir-Fry     Beef

Time 40m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 cup broccoli florets
1 cup sugar snap peas
1 red bell pepper, cut into strips
2 carrots, cut into strips
3 tablespoons water
1 pound beef top sirloin (1 inch thick), cut into 1/4-inch strips, divided
2 teaspoons grated fresh ginger, divided
1 clove garlic, minced, divided
½ cup reduced-sodium teriyaki sauce
⅛ teaspoon crushed red pepper, or to taste
2 cups hot cooked rice
2 tablespoons coarsely chopped unsalted dry roasted peanuts

Steps:

  • Place broccoli, sugar snap peas, bell pepper, carrots, and water to a large nonstick skillet. Bring to a boil, covered, over high heat. then reduce heat to medium-high. Cook until vegetables are crisp-tender, about 4 minutes. Transfer to a colander to drain.
  • Wipe skillet with a paper towel, then return to medium-high heat until hot. Add half each of beef, ginger, and garlic; stir-fry to desired doneness, 1 to 2 minutes. Transfer to a bowl and repeat with remaining beef, ginger, and garlic.
  • Return all beef and vegetables to skillet, stir in teriyaki and crushed red pepper, and cook until heated through, about 1 minute. Serve over hot cooked rice and sprinkle with peanuts.

STEAK AND SPRING VEGETABLE STIR-FRY



Steak and Spring Vegetable Stir-Fry image

To keep the vegetables peppy and bright, sauté them separately from the meat, then return them to the pan so they get their fair share of the gingery sauce.

Provided by Claire Saffitz

Categories     Bon Appétit     Dinner     Steak     Stir-Fry     Spring     Asparagus     Sugar Snap Pea     Soy Sauce     Green Onion/Scallion     Ginger     Rice     Dairy Free     Peanut Free     Tree Nut Free     Wheat/Gluten-Free

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 lb. sirloin steak
1 Tbsp. cornstarch
2 Tbsp. soy sauce, divided
4 Tbsp. vegetable oil, divided
1 bunch asparagus, trimmed, cut into 1" pieces
8 oz. sugar snap peas, trimmed, strings removed
1 (2") piece ginger, scrubbed, very thinly sliced crosswise
6 scallions, thinly sliced, divided
1/4 cup oyster sauce
3 Tbsp. mirin (Japanese rice wine)
2 Tbsp. unseasoned rice vinegar
Kosher salt
Cooked rice (for serving)

Steps:

  • Pat steak dry with paper towels. Slice meat crosswise as thinly as possible and place in a medium bowl. Add cornstarch, 1 Tbsp. soy sauce, and 1 Tbsp. oil and toss with tongs to coat meat.
  • Toss asparagus, sugar snap peas, ginger, and three-fourths of scallions in another medium bowl.
  • Stir oyster sauce, mirin, vinegar, and remaining 1 Tbsp. soy sauce in a measuring glass or small bowl to combine.
  • Heat 2 Tbsp. oil in a large skillet, preferably stainless steel, over medium-high. Cook vegetable mixture, shaking skillet often to move them around, just until asparagus is tender but still retains a hint of crunch, about 3 minutes. Return vegetables to bowl.
  • Heat remaining 1 Tbsp. oil in skillet over medium-high. Add steak, arranging slices in a single layer, and cook, undisturbed, until undersides are browned, about 3 minutes. Using a thin metal spatula, scrape bottom of skillet and loosen meat. Add cooked vegetables and sauce to skillet and cook, tossing constantly, until meat is cooked through and sauce is thick and bubbling, about 2 minutes. Let cool slightly; season lightly with salt.
  • Serve stir-fry over rice, topped with remaining scallions.

STEAK STIR FRY (CHOW STEAK KOW)



Steak Stir Fry (Chow Steak Kow) image

This Steak Stir Fry (chow steak kow) is not your standard beef stir-fry. Tender, rich ribeye or sirloin steak bites are cooked in a soy garlic sauce-with some American touches-and served over a bed of crisp bok choy.

Provided by Bill

Categories     Beef

Time 1h

Number Of Ingredients 20

1 pound beef ribeye or sirloin steak ((cut into 1-inch cubes))
1 1/2 tablespoons vegetable oil ((divided))
1/8 teaspoon baking soda ((optional tenderizer, depending on the quality of your steak))
1 teaspoon cornstarch
1/4 teaspoon salt ((or to taste))
5 tablespoons water
1 teaspoon ketchup
1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ce ((optional))
2 teaspoons soy sauce
2 teaspoons oyster sauce
1/8 teaspoon ground white pepper
1/8 teaspoon sesame oil
1 tablespoon cornstarch ((mixed into a slurry with 1 tablespoon water))
12 ounces fresh bok choy ((cut and thoroughly washed))
1 tablespoon vegetable oil
3-4 slices fresh ginger ((smashed))
3 cloves garlic ((chopped))
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on sugar
1/8 teaspoon MSG ((optional))

Steps:

  • When you prepare the steak cubes, leave some of the fat on the steak. This adds key flavor to the dish. Transfer the cubes to a medium bowl, and add 1 tablespoon vegetable oil, ⅛ teaspoon baking soda, 1 teaspoon cornstarch, and ¼ teaspoon salt. Toss until the steak is well-coated. Set aside for 30 minutes to 1 hour.
  • In a small bowl, combine the water, ketchup, Worcestershire sauce, soy sauce, oyster sauce, white pepper, and sesame oil. Set aside.
  • Make sure your bok choy is thoroughly cleaned. We always triple wash our bok choy. Not doing a thorough job risks sand ruining your vegetables.
  • Heat wok over high heat. Spread 1 tablespoon vegetable oil around the perimeter of the wok, and immediately add your smashed ginger slices. After 5 to 10 seconds, add the chopped garlic and bok choy.
  • Quickly stir-fry the bok choy (so the garlic doesn't burn), until it begins to wilt. You can also cover the bok choy for 30 seconds if your wok burner is not producing enough heat.
  • After the bok choy is cooked and wilted (about 60 seconds or so), add the salt, sugar and MSG (if using). Mix thoroughly, transfer to a warm serving plate, and set aside. MSG is totally optional, but it really brings out the flavor of stir-fried vegetables.
  • Work quickly through these next steps, because your stir-fried bok choy is waiting to be topped with your delicious steak! Carefully rinse your wok with warm water, drain, and wipe off any excess moisture. Place the wok back over the burner set to high heat. Spread ½ tablespoon vegetable oil around the perimeter of the wok.
  • Once the wok begins to smoke, add the steak in a single layer, fat-side down for any pieces with visible fat.
  • Sear for 30 seconds or until brown. Use your wok spatula to toss everything together to ensure even cooking and browning, but resist the temptation to stir too much. High heat is essential to ensure you have a good sear and maximum flavor. I like to sear the steak until cooked medium / medium rare, which is why this steak stir fry recipe calls for large 1-inch chunks of steak.
  • Once done to your liking, turn off the heat, and scoop the steak over the bok choy to rest. (If any liquid has pooled on the bok choy plate, pour the excess off before adding the beef.)
  • You'll need at least 1-2 tablespoons of the residual oil in the wok. Pour off any excess and discard. This is pure beef flavor that will make your sauce taste that much better. Turn the wok back up to medium-high heat. Pour the prepared steak sauce into the wok, using it to deglaze the wok. If you want more sauce, you can add some additional water-bonus if you use the water from the bok choy plate, which has a nice ginger and garlic flavor.
  • When the sauce is simmering, stir up the cornstarch slurry and drizzle it into the sauce, letting it thicken until it coats a spoon. Simmer for an additional 20 seconds to ensure the cornstarch is cooked. Turn the heat off, pour the sauce over your steak, and serve immediately with steamed rice.

MOSTLY VEGGIE STEAK STIR FRY



Mostly Veggie Steak Stir Fry image

Classic steak stir fry gets a healthy upgrade in this easy weeknight dinner recipe. Rainbow veggies are stir-fried until bite tender, then tossed with tender strips of beef in a sugar free, gluten free and paleo friendly sauce that doesn't sacrifice an ounce of flavor.

Provided by Danielle Esposti

Categories     Main Course

Time 35m

Number Of Ingredients 17

1 lb steak (sirloin, skirt, or flank) (thinly sliced into 1/4" strips against the grain)
2 tbsp olive oil (divided)
2 cloves garlic (minced)
2 medium carrots (peeled and thinly sliced)
1/2 lb asparagus (ends trimmed, sliced into 1" pieces)
1 red bell pepper (cut into thin strips)
1 yellow bell pepper (cut into thin strips)
6 oz snap peas
2 tbsp sesame seeds
1 tsp sea or kosher salt
1 tsp cracked black pepper
1/4 c coconut aminos
2 tbsp rice vinegar
2 tbsp fresh orange juice
2 tbsp honey
1 tbsp cornstarch or arrowroot powder
2 tsp sesame oil

Steps:

  • Place the steak in the freezer for 30 minutes. Remove from the freezer and slice thinly against the grain, 1/8" - 1/4" thick. While the steak is freezing, prepare the vegetables and stir fry sauce.
  • Combine all stir fry sauce ingredients in a bowl. Whisk until combined and set aside.
  • Heat a 12" cast iron skillet over medium heat. Add half the olive oil. Add half the steak to the skillet, season with salt and pepper, and stir fry until charred and medium rare, 3-4 minutes. Remove the steak with tongs, set aside onto a plate, and repeat with the remaining steak strips. Remove all steak from the skillet once browned.
  • Add the second tablespoon olive oil to the skillet and allow to heat until shimmering. Add the garlic and sautee 1 minute. Add the carrots and asparagus and sautee 3 minutes, stirring frequently. Add the bell pepper and snap peas, toss with the asparagus and carrots, and stir fry all vegetables an additional 3 minutes. Be sure to stir and toss frequently.
  • Add the steak back to the skillet along with the stir fry sauce (give it another whisk before pouring in if the cornstarch/arrowroot has settled to the bottom). Stir fry, stirring frequently, until the sauce thickens and the vegetables are bite tender, 3 minutes.
  • Remove from heat, stir in the sesame seeds, and serve immediately. Leftovers can be stored in the fridge in a tightly sealed container for up to 4 days.
